The CE Upload Module is Now Live!
As a reminder, during the Texas 89th Legislature Session, SB 912 (https://capitol.texas.gov/tlodocs/89R/billtext/pdf/SB00912F.pdf) was passed, requiring all nurses to track continuing education (CE) prior to renewal.
Texas nurses can now upload their continuing education (CE) documentation directly through the Texas Nurse Portal.
âť—Important Dates:
CE uploads will be required for license renewals and reactivations starting September 1, 2026, but the module is available now so you can get familiar with the process ahead of time.
How to Upload Your CE:
• Log in to your Texas Nurse Portal
• Select “Add Continuing Education” next to your license
• Follow the built-in instructions, a step-by-step tutorial is also available here: https://tinyurl.com/3hc6ym6z.
What You Need to Know:
• Beginning September 1, 2026, you must upload proof of all required CE before submitting your renewal or reactivation application.
• Acceptable CE documentation includes certificates of completion and transcripts.
• Make sure your CE meets the Texas Board of Nursing’s requirements—review accepted providers and topics before uploading.
